Olivier Abad 38ff21ecac Fix accelarators/mnemonics in dialogs containing radio or check buttons.
The GTK+ v2 documentation says accelarators should only be used with
menus. For text entries or buttons, we must use mnemonics.

Replace dlg_check_button_new_with_label_with_mnemonic() and
dlg_radio_button_new_with_label_with_mnemonic() with
gtk_check_button_new_with_mnemonic() and
gtk_radio_button_new_with_mnemonic()

For radio buttons, gtk_radio_button_group is deprecated. Use
gtk_radio_button_new_with_mnemonic_from_widget() to create a new button
in an existing group.

Guy Harris 8fbf4e59af Catch exceptions thrown while dissecting the NTLMSSP stuff, so that we
don't abort dissection of the entire packet if we get a
ReportedBoundsError while dissecting an authentication blob - the
authentication blob might be in the middle of a packet, and if it's too
short, that doesn't mean that the stuff *after* it shouldn't be
dissected.

A length of "-1" when adding items that have variable-length data
(FT_NONE, FT_PROTOCOL, FT_BYTES, and FT_STRING; this includes stuff
added with "proto_tree_add_text()") means "to the end of the tvbuff"; we
don't need to fetch the length of the tvbuff and use that.
